It’s time to start brushing up your Na’vi as we’ve discovered when filming on the first Avatar sequel is set to begin.
Back in August, director James Cameron announced that he would be making three sequels to his hit 2009 film. At the time, it was said that the films would be released each year, starting in 2015. Now we have some idea of when filming will begin,
Currently back in his home country of Australia, Sam Worthington spoke about the sequels during an interview with radio station, Nova 96.9. According to Worthington, principal photography on the first film will begin in October next year. He went on to add that filming of the subsequent films would take place within a year of its planned release.
Along with the film sequels, Cameron also announced that Steven Gould will be writing four original Avatar novels, and Disney is hard at work on their Avatar Land at Disney World, which is set to open in 2017.
